Understanding the Mechanisms of Passive Transport
Passive Transport refers to the movement of molecules across a membrane without the expenditure of energy. This process occurs due to differences in concentration across the membrane, and can take several forms, including osmosis, diffusion, and facilitated diffusion. Understanding these mechanisms is essential for grasping the fundamentals of biology, and can also have implications in fields such as medicine and biotechnology.

FAQs About Passive Transport
What is the difference between osmosis and diffusion?
Osmosis refers specifically to the movement of water across a membrane, while diffusion can refer to the movement of any molecule across a membrane.
What is facilitated diffusion?
Facilitated diffusion is a form of Passive Transport that involves the use of transport proteins to move molecules across a membrane.
